On a chilly Boston day--hey, there are a few of them--nothing’s better than a steaming bowl of pho, the Vietnamese noodle soup stocked with scallions and your choice of meat and served with a side of basil, lime and bean sprouts. And at Pho Pasteur, it’s cheap, healthy, quick and authentic (Duyen Le, the chain’s creator, immigrated to the U.S. in ‘87 refugee). The other Vietnamese and Cambodian dishes are equally good.
